Mice are constantly searching for three things: food, water, and shelter. As the temperatures drop outside, your warm home, with its potential for crumbs and cozy nesting spots, becomes an irresistible beacon. They can squeeze through incredibly small gaps, so even minor cracks or openings are an invitation. Once inside, they can contaminate food, damage property by gnawing on wires (a significant fire hazard!), and reproduce alarmingly fast, turning a single sighting into a full-blown infestation in no time.
Steps to Prepare Your Home for Mice:
The “Dime-Size” Exclusion Rule: This is your golden rule.
Thoroughly inspect your entire foundation: Look for any cracks, gaps around pipes, or where utility lines enter your home. Use high-quality sealant, concrete patch, or, for persistent areas, pack steel wool tightly into the gap before sealing over it. Mice cannot chew through steel wool!
Check all doors and windows: Ensure weather stripping is intact and there are no gaps when closed. Install sturdy door sweeps on exterior doors, especially garage and basement doors, to eliminate any bottom gaps.
Secure all vents: Attic vents, dryer vents, and foundation vents must be covered with durable, 1/4-inch mesh hardware cloth.
Sanitation is Your Superpower:
Store ALL food in airtight, rodent-proof containers: This means pantry staples, cereal, pet food, and even birdseed. Cardboard boxes are no match for a determined mouse.
Wipe down countertops and sweep floors daily: Don’t leave crumbs or sticky residues.
Empty trash cans frequently and ensure they have tight-fitting lids, both indoors and out.
Address any leaks: Fix leaky faucets or pipes, as mice need water to survive.
Minimize Outdoor Attractants:
Clear clutter: Remove woodpiles, rock piles, old tires, and any debris close to your home’s foundation. These are perfect hiding and nesting spots.
Trim vegetation: Keep shrubs and tree branches trimmed back from your house, as they can provide cover and easy access routes.
Expert Tip You Might Not Know:
Here’s an expert tip that’s often overlooked: Mice are “edge runners.” They feel safer traveling along walls, baseboards, and furniture rather than out in the open. When you’re inspecting for signs of activity, or if you ever need to place traps, focus your efforts right along these edges. Look for subtle “rub marks” – greasy smudges – where their oily fur has repeatedly brushed against surfaces. These rub marks are a direct indication of their preferred pathways and will guide you to where they are most likely entering or nesting, making your prevention efforts far more effective!
